Global Smart Street Lighting Market - Key Trends & Drivers Summarized
Smart street lighting is a revolutionary advancement in urban infrastructure, utilizing modern technologies to enhance the efficiency, functionality, and sustainability of public lighting systems. These systems integrate LED lighting, sensors, and communication networks to provide dynamic, adaptive lighting based on real-time conditions and usage patterns. By replacing traditional streetlights with LED-based smart lights, cities can significantly reduce energy consumption due to LEDs' higher efficiency and longer lifespan. Sensors embedded in smart streetlights can detect ambient light, motion, and occupancy, allowing the lights to adjust their brightness according to the time of day, weather conditions, and pedestrian or vehicular traffic. This intelligent adjustment not only saves energy but also improves public safety by ensuring adequate illumination when and where it is needed.In addition to energy efficiency and safety benefits, smart street lighting systems contribute to broader smart city initiatives by serving as a platform for various smart city applications. These lights can be equipped with additional sensors and communication modules to collect data on air quality, temperature, noise levels, and other environmental parameters. They can also support public Wi-Fi, surveillance cameras, and emergency communication systems, providing multiple services from a single infrastructure. This multifunctional approach reduces the need for separate installations and maintenance, lowering operational costs and enhancing the urban experience. Moreover, the data collected by smart streetlights can be analyzed to gain insights into urban trends, helping city planners optimize traffic flow, improve public services, and plan future developments more effectively.
The growth in the smart street lighting market is driven by several factors, including rapid urbanization, the need for energy-efficient solutions, and advancements in IoT and communication technologies. As cities expand and populations grow, the demand for efficient and sustainable infrastructure becomes increasingly critical. Governments and municipalities are adopting smart street lighting to meet environmental regulations and reduce carbon footprints. Technological advancements in IoT enable seamless integration and management of large networks of smart lights, making the deployment and operation of these systems more feasible and cost-effective. Additionally, there is a rising consumer preference for smart, connected urban environments that offer enhanced safety and convenience. The availability of funding and incentives for smart city projects also propels market growth, encouraging further innovation and adoption of smart street lighting solutions. As a result, the smart street lighting market is experiencing robust expansion, driven by the convergence of technological progress, urban development needs, and consumer expectations.
